Special Notice: ENERGY, DEPARTMENT OF is seeking a technology licensing opportunity for a Strategic Innovation Methodology for Planning Effectively (SIMPLE). SIMPLE is an innovative software that optimizes the modernization process for industrial plants, improving operations effectively and efficiently. It offers a systematic approach to modernization, considering the overall impact of individual upgrades. This tool is particularly useful in industries such as nuclear power utilities. It utilizes a unique tree-structure model to analyze and suggest optimal scopes and sequences for modernization, incorporating hardware, software, and human activities. It provides solutions that maximize return on investment, minimize risk, and shorten deployment time. The benefits of using SIMPLE include streamlining the modernization process, adaptability to specific industry needs, cost-effectiveness, efficient deployment, and versatile application. It is suitable for utilities and energy sectors, management consultants, government agencies, research and development, and net-zero initiatives. The technology is currently at Technology Readiness Level (TRL) 1 and has a provisional patent filing.
